10 Description
Features
The following features are standard with your Scalar 24:
Multi-function Operator Panel. The operator panel, located on the right above the I/E slot, provides an
easy-to-read bitmap display and a five-button keypad to permit you to monitor and control the operations of
your library. The liquid crystal display (LCD) provides access to library status, commands, setup, and tools.
See Front Panel Components
on page 11 for more information. The operator panel is described in more
detail in Operator Panel Keypad
on page 43.
Robotic System. The robotic system is the media cartridge handling mechanism and responds to
commands from the application software to move the cartridges between the storage slots, tape drives, and
the I/E slot.
Partitioning. Partitioning enables your single Scalar 24 library to be logically partitioned so it will appear to
a host as if it were two independent physical libraries. Each logical library (partition) can be independently
controlled as though it were two different libraries.
I/E Slot. The I/E slot allows you to import and export tapes to the interior slots and drives without unlocking
the media access door. See Interior Components
on page 12 for more information. The I/E slot may also
be configured by the user to act as a data storage slot.
Magazines. Removable cartridge magazines allow for the easy insertion and removal of tape cartridges.
System Integrity. The cartridge storage slots, drives, and robotic system are protected by a door that is
lockable by key. Your library can also be configured for password access.
Cartridge Inventory. Whenever you power up your Scalar 24, it will perform a physical inventory of slots.
Barcode Scanner. The barcode scanner reads barcode labels and presents label IDs to the LCD and the
host without losing storage capacity.
Manual Cartridge Use. Individual cartridges can easily be transported to the library by manually opening
the I/E door and inserting the cartridge into the I/E slot. The operator panel is then used to load the cartridge
into another slot.
Reverse Cartridge Protection. The magazines, I/E Slot, and rear storage slots employ a design that
prevents the cartridges from being inserted incorrectly.
Built-in Diagnostics. Your Scalar 24 includes diagnostic firmware that alerts you when drive cleaning is
required, reports diagnostic results, and drive operating status. Your library also includes real-time
monitoring of data locations and several types of diagnostic tests.
AutoClean. AutoClean enables the library to automatically clean the drives when cleaning is required.
Error Diagnosis. Your Scalar 24 includes an Error Log that is accessible from the operator panel. An output
log, available through the serial port, contains errors, diagnostic messages, and events.
24 Hour Fast Exchange. In the event your Scalar 24 needs to be serviced and you are unable to resolve
the problem with the ADIC Technical Assistance Center, ADIC will provide you with a next business day
advanced exchange to minimize down time.
Stored Vital Product Data for Recovery. Information about your library and settings (serial number, slot
configurations, etc.) is stored on the RMU.
Multiple Control Paths. This feature allows your library to be controlled by more than one host system.
Optional Features
The following features are optional. Where applicable, instructions for installing these features can be found
in Installing Optional Hardware
on page 29.
Additional Drive. You can add an additional drive to your Scalar 24, increasing data access speed.
